Accommodation
The Millers Arms Inn offers twelve en-suite bedrooms, each presenting stylish furnishings and cathedral views in select rooms. Families can enjoy the spacious family room that includes a double bed, single bed, and availability for cots. Single, double, and twin rooms provide comfortable options for various guest needs.
Dining Options
The hotel serves a daily breakfast along with a full Sunday roast menu using locally sourced seasonal ingredients. Guests may dine in the main restaurant that offers a variety of selected menus. Locals and travelers alike appreciate the consistent quality of the dining experience.
Location
The Millers Arms Inn is located just a 2-5 minute walk from Canterbury's main attractions, including the renowned Canterbury Cathedral. Situated along the River Stour, the hotel provides a tranquil stay while being close to the bustling city center. This central positioning allows easy access to cultural landmarks and local shopping.
Outdoor Spaces
Guests can relax in the attractive courtyard garden, providing a peaceful retreat from the nearby city bustle. The garden is designed for quiet enjoyment, ideal for sipping a pint or enjoying a meal outdoors. This space enriches the overall guest experience with a touch of nature in the city.

Dining Onsite
At The Millers Arms Inn, culinary delights await with a heartwarming blend of British and international cuisines served in a family-friendly environment. Guests can savor seasonal dishes made from locally sourced ingredients, all while enjoying the charm of the historic ruins of an ancient water mill nearby.
